[Senate Bill No. 264.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 408.]

An Act making an Additional Appropriation for The
St. Francis Hospital of Hartford for the Two
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in
General Assembly convened:

The following sum is h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full compensation for the object h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For The St. Francis Hospital of Hartford, five thousand dollars, said sum to be in addition to any other amount appropriated for said hospital for said two fiscal years.

Approved, July 17, 1907.

[Substitute for House Bill No. 246.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 413.]

An Act making Appropriations for the Connecticut Agricultural College and for the Storrs Agricultural Experiment Station for the Two Years ending

September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

The following sums are h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full compensation for the objects h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For the Connec ticut Agricultural College, for the improvement of land, repairs of buildings and equipment, erection of minor buildings, insurance, and other necessary purposes, fifty thousand dollars; for payment in lieu of interest of agricultural college fund, thirteen thousand five hundred dollars: For Storrs agricultural experiment station, for food investigation, thirty-six hundred dollars. Approved, July 17, 1907.

[Senate Bill No. 268.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 429.]

An Act making an Appropriation for the Connecticut Hospital for the Insane for the Two Years ending

September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

The following sum is h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full. compensation for the object h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For the Connecticut hospital for the insane, for the support of paupers and indigent insane, three hundred and seventy thousand five hundred dollars.

Approved, July 25, 1907.

[House Bill No. 484.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 430.]

An Act making an Appropriation for The Derby Hospital for the Two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

The following sum is h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full compensation for the object h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For The Derby Hospital, six thousand dollars; provided, however, that no part of said appropriation shall be paid to said hospital until said hospital has organized a competent staff of physicians and surgeons, and has been equipped to receive and treat patients, and has been in actual operation for at least three months; and if said hospital is not in actual operation prior to September 30, 1907, there shall be paid of the appropriation to said hospital only seven hundred and fifty dollars for each three months that said hospital is in actual operation prior to September 30, 1909. Approved, July 25, 1907.

[House Bill No. 790.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 442.]

An Act making Appropriations for the School Fund Department, for the Tax Commissioner, and for the State Board of Mediation and Arbitration for the

Two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

of

The following sums are hereby appropriated to be paid out any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full compensation for the objects h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For the school fund department, for salary of commissioner, five thousand dollars; for salary of chief clerk, thirty-six hundred dollars; for salary of assistant clerk, twenty-eight hundred dollars; for office and commissioner's expenses, three thousand and sixty dollars; for real estate expenses, two thousand dollars; for expenses of management of the agricultural college fund, six hundred dollars: For the tax commissioner, for salary, six thousand dollars; for clerical assistance, thirty-six hundred dollars; for of fice and incidental expenses, two thousand dollars: For the state board of mediation and arbitration, seven hundred and fifty dollars.

Approved, July 26, 1907.

[House Bill No. 797.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 460.]

An Act making an Appropriation for Supervision of Schools for the Two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

The sum of six thousand dollars is h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909, for supervision of schools; said sum hereby appropriated to be in addition to any sum otherwise appropriated for said purpose. Approved, July 31, 1907.

[Senate Bill No. 278.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 472.]

An Act making an Additional Appropriation for The St. Vincent's Hospital, of Bridgeport, for the Two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

The following sum is h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full compensation for the object h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For The St. Vincent's Hospital, of Bridgeport, five thousand dollars, said sum to be in addition to any other amount appropriated for said hospital for said two fiscal years.

Approved, July 31, 1907.

[Senate Bill No.. 272.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 473.]

An Act making Appropriations for Salaries of Sheriffs for the Two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in General Assembly convened:

The following sums are h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in .full compensation for the objects hereinafter specified for the

two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For salaries of sheriffs; Hartford county, eleven thousand dollars; New Haven county, twelve thousand dollars; New London county, eight thousand dollars; Fairfield county, eleven thousand dollars; Windham county, five thousand dollars; Litchfield county, six thousand dollars; Middlesex county, five thousand dollars; Tolland county, four thousand dollars.

Approved, July 31, 1907.

[Senate Bill No. 271.]

[SPECIAL LAWS No. 474.]

An Act making Appropriations for Sundry Civil Purposes for
the Two Years ending September 30, 1909.

Be it enacted by the Senate and House of Representatives in
General Assembly convened:

The following sums are hereby appropriated to be paid out of any money in the treasury not otherwise appropriated, in full compensation for the objects hereinafter specified for the two fiscal years ending September 30, 1909: For care of state capitol and grounds, one hundred and ten thousand dollars: For the board of equalization, for printing and incidentals, two hundred dollars: For the board of control, fifty dollars. Approved, July 31, 1907.
